Activities - how the charity spends its money
Provision of a meeting place for the community, together with activites to bring people together e.g. pasty suppers, bingo, fitness classes, duck races etc. The purpose being to combat loneliness and encourage people to enhance their way of life and improve the village as a place to live.

Charitable objects
TO FURTHER BENEFIT THE RESIDENTS OF COMMONMOOR AND THE NEIGHBOURHOOD WITHIN THE PARISH OF ST CLEER NEAR LISKEARD, WITHOUT DISTINCTION OF SEX, SEXUAL ORIENTATION, RACE OR OF POLITICAL, RELIGIOUS OR OTHER OPINIONS BY ASSOCIATING TOGETHER THE SAID RESIDENTS AND THE LOCAL AUTHORITIES, VOLUNTARY AND OTHER ORGANISATIONS IN A COMMON EFFORT TO ADVANCE EDUCATION AND TO PROVIDE FACILITIES IN THE INTERESTS OF SOCIAL WELFARE FOR RECREATION AND LEISURE TIME OCCUPATION WITH THE OBJECTIVES OF IMPROVING THE CONDITIONS OF LIFE FOR RESIDENTS IN FURTHERANCE OF THE OBJECTS BUT NOT OTHERWISE THE DIRECTORS AND TRUSTEES SHALL HAVE POWER: TO ESTABLISH OR SECURE THE ESTABLISHMENT OF A COMMUNITY CENTRE AND TO MAINTAIN OR MANAGE OR CO OPERATE WITH ANY STATUTORY AUTHORITY IN THE MAINTENANCE AND MANAGEMENT OF SUCH A CENTRE FOR ACTIVITIES PROMOTED BY THE CHARITY IN FURTHERANCE OF THE ABOVE OBJECTS.
